Job Description:    

Responsibilities: 

Track, store and maintain part and product documentation in accordance with the Quality Management System 

Propose improvements to the documentation management process 

Communicate with internal customers to provide traceability and product documentation 

Ensure all inspection and test activities are conducted safely. Participate in creation and review of Hazard 

Analysis and Risk Control for these activities. 

Maintains HSE reporting requirements. 

Inspect documentation, parts, components, materials, subassemblies and drilling equipment against written specifications. 

Comply with applicable company written inspection procedures and standard work. 

Perform manufacturing and engineering tests in compliance with applicable procedures and standard work. 

Documents all deviations from engineering documents, inspection procedures and standard work. 

Assist in designing tests and fixtures and their set-up. 

When authorized, perform calibration of measurement systems. 

Be familiar with inspection and test procedures, standard work and test plans, and provide input to continuously improve them. 

Check that the assembly or production line adheres to standards and procedures. 

Proposing improvements to the production process 

Recording inspection results by completing reports, summarizing re-works into quality database
